Aloha Pineapple Chicken Dinner
With juicy pineapple chunks and craven covered in a mouthwatering pineapple sauce served over warm rice, Aloha Pineapple Chicken is a perfect piece of cake weeknight dinner.
- Prep Time: 10 mins
- Melt Time: 15 mins
- Total Time: 25 mins
- Yield: 4 servings 110
- Category: main meal
- Method: cooking
- Cuisine: american
- 1 one/2 lb boneless skinless chicken breasts
- i tablespoon gluten-free or all-purpose flour
- i tablespoon coconut oil
- i tin (xvi oz) pineapple chunks
- i.5 teaspoon cornstarch
- 1 Tablespoon honey
- 2 Tablespoons kokosnoot aminos or soy sauce
- 1/4 teaspoon blackness pepper
- iii cups cooked rice
Follow cooking instructions for your rice to prepare while yous are making the chicken. I use my Instant Pot.
Cut the chicken into strips. Put the flour into a gallon handbag and add the craven. Shake to coat.
Brown the craven with the oil over medium heat in a skillet. Cook for three-5 minutes each side or until cooked through and juices are articulate. Set up the chicken aside.
While the chicken is cooking, drain the pineapple juice and reserve ane/4 loving cup. (You lot tin discard the remaining juice or drinkable it.)
Combine the cornstarch and i/4 cup pineapple juice in a small bowl. Add together to the skillet after yous've removed the chicken. Add the dearest, soy sauce, and pepper; stir well.
Increase the heat to medium-high and cook and stir. Bring to a boil; cook and stir for some other xxx-60 seconds or until the juice mixture is thickened.
Reduce the heat to medium and add the pineapple and chicken, heating through.
Serve over rice.
